Episode #23 – “Enabling insurers to build, design and operate parametric insurance on scale”. Thomas Krapf Co-founder and CEO of Riskwolf
In this episode of Innovation Odyssey, Renu talks to Thomas Krapf, co-founder and CEO of Riskwolf, a technology company revolutionizing parametric insurance. With 25 years of experience in the insurance and reinsurance industry, Thomas shares his journey of building a platform that enables insurers to design, scale, and operate parametric insurance solutions worldwide.
